[RFC PATCH 40/47] mm: asi: support for static percpu DEFINE_PER_CPU*_ASI

From: Junaid Shahid
Date: Wed Feb 23 2022 - 00:28:13 EST


From: Ofir Weisse <oweisse@xxxxxxxxxx>

Implemented the following PERCPU static declarations:

- DECLARE/DEFINE_PER_CPU_ASI_NOT_SENSITIVE
- DECLARE/DEFINE_PER_CPU_SHARED_ALIGNED_ASI_NOT_SENSITIVE
- DECLARE/DEFINE_PER_CPU_ALIGNED_ASI_NOT_SENSITIVE
- DECLARE/DEFINE_PER_CPU_PAGE_ALIGNED_ASI_NOT_SENSITIVE

These definitions are also supported in dynamic modules.
To support percpu variables in dynamic modules, we're creating an ASI
pcpu reserved chunk. The reserved size PERCPU_MODULE_RESERVE is now
split between the normal reserved chunk and the ASI one.
